Boogie Nights [DVD] [1998]Rating: - Terrible DVD edition of a great filmI would have to reiterate what someone has already said. I have just watched the DVD and the way the film is cropped has ruined the cinematography. There is a scene early in the film where Jack Horner is talking to Dirk Diggler in a living room, each sitting on a different chair/sofa on opposite sides of the room. All you see are their feet/legs, so you are essentially watching an empty room having a conversation. It's absurd. And sadly, due to the format of the film, the whole film leaves you feeling as if you are missing or being cheating of something - and that's because you are! If you love this film, don't buy this, because it's not at all fun to watch. Rating: - severely indebted to GoodfellasAnderson's first movie is fun but its over long at 3 hours. It rips off the Scorsese/ Goodfellas winning combination of great music and plenty of long tracking shots with a voice over. Try something like that at College or University and you'll get done for plagiarism. 6/10.
